Frequently Asked Questions

Why would I need an RV generator?

If you are someone who likes to be on the road, then you definitely need an RV generator for all your power needs.

If you are not, it is still a good idea to have a secondary power source just in case mainstream power goes off.

How versatile can an RV generator be?

Well, most RV generators are very versatile. They can supply different levels of power to different power outlets that will cater to different needs of the RV and the appliances inside it.

Some RV generators can even run on two different types of fuel. This makes them more accessible and easy to use.

Which RV generator is the most appropriate for me?

Well, this definitely depends on a couple of things. Which fuel is easiest for you to access? How big is your RV?

How much power do you need? But say all these factors are kept constant; the most important thing to consider would be how much emission the generator produces.
